Block

#23,306,218
Block Number
23,306,218 @ 11/19/2025, 22:53:50
Status
Finalized
ID
0x01639fea6aac623a856f81b6393618110a80d8152b7a9b305dae6b6e9d707c3f
Transactions
Gas Used
1326471/40000000 (3.32% Used)
Base Fee
10,000 Gwei
Total Score
2,277,631,815 (+101)
Rewards
2.83 VTHO